Protecting Patient Safety: Ligature Resistant Television Housings

In healthcare settings, patient safety is paramount. A key aspect of this security involves minimizing the risk of self-harm or aggression. Ligature resistant television housings play a crucial role in achieving this goal. These specialized televisions feature reinforced constructions that prevent the use of cords, straps, or other objects as ligatures for dangerous actions. By eliminating potential hazards, these housings create a safer setting for patients, staff, and visitors alike.

  • Moreover, ligature resistant television housings often include features such as flush-mounted panels and tamper-proof attachments. This makes them particularly appropriate for use in high-risk areas such as psychiatric units or emergency rooms.

Reinforced Displays: Ligature-Resistant TV Enclosures and Cabinets

In today's security-conscious world, ensuring the safety and integrity of critical infrastructure is paramount. Televisions, often used for surveillance or public displays, can become ligature attacks. These malicious acts involve using cords, cables, or other objects to create restraints or even asphyxiation devices. To counter this danger, specialized protective housings have emerged that offer robust security against ligature attacks.

These fortified displays typically feature a variety of innovative design components to prevent the attachment of ligatures. Examples include:

* Augmented frames constructed from durable materials like steel or titanium.

* Secure attachment points that are inaccessible to unauthorized individuals.

* Disguised wiring and cable management systems.

* Rounded surfaces that minimize potential ligature attachment points.

By incorporating these features, fortified displays effectively create a secure environment for televisions, minimizing the risk of ligature-related incidents and ensuring uninterrupted operation.
